创作中,一个吸引人的大标题对于吸引读者的注意力至关重要,在HTML中,我们通常会使用<h1>到<h6>标签来定义标题,其中<h1>表示最高级别的标题,而<h6>表示最低级别,为了创建一个置顶的大标题,我们可以采用多种方法来增强其视觉效果和用户体验。
1、HTML结构:
我们需要在HTML文档中定义标题,使用<h1>标签是创建大标题的标准做法。
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>文章标题</title>
<link rel="stylesheet" href="styles.css">
</head>
<body>
<header>
<h1>这里是置顶大标题</h1>
</header>
<main>
<!-- 文章内容 -->
</main>
</body>
</html>2、CSS样式:
我们使用CSS来增强标题的视觉效果,我们可以设置字体大小、颜色、背景色等属性。
/* styles.css */
body {
font-family: 'Arial', sans-serif;
}
header {
background-color: #f8f8f8; /* 浅灰色背景 */
padding: 20px;
text-align: center;
}
h1 {
font-size: 2.5em; /* 大字体大小 */
color: #333; /* 深灰色字体 */
margin: 0;
}3、置顶效果:
为了使标题始终显示在页面的顶部,我们可以使用CSS的position: fixed;属性。
header {
position: fixed;
top: 0;
left: 0;
width: 100%;
z-index: 1000; /* 确保标题在最上层 */
}增强用户体验的技巧
1、响应式设计:
确保标题在不同设备上都能良好显示,使用媒体查询来调整不同屏幕尺寸下的字体大小和布局。
@media (max-width: 768px) {
h1 {
font-size: 1.75em;
}
}2、动画效果:
为标题添加一些简单的动画效果,比如渐变背景或文字阴影,可以增加页面的吸引力。
h1 {
text-shadow: 2px 2px 4px rgba(0, 0, 0, 0.2);
transition: all 0.3s ease;
}
h1:hover {
text-shadow: 4px 4px 8px rgba(0, 0, 0, 0.4);
color: #555;
}3、交互性:
考虑添加一些交互元素,比如点击标题可以跳转到页面顶部或其他相关页面。
<h1 id="top">这里是置顶大标题</h1>
// 使用JavaScript为标题添加点击事件
document.getElementById('top').addEventListener('click', function() {
window.scrollTo({ top: 0, behavior: 'smooth' });
});4、SEO优化:
确保标题包含关键词,有助于搜索引擎优化(SEO),使用<title>标签和<meta>标签来优化页面标题和描述。
<title>关键词 - 网站名称</title> <meta name="description" content="包含关键词的描述文本">
5、可访问性:
确保标题的对比度足够,以便色盲用户和其他视觉障碍用户也能轻松阅读。
h1 {
color: #000; /* 黑色字体 */
background-color: #fff; /* 白色背景 */
}6、多语言支持:
如果你的网站面向国际用户,考虑为标题提供多语言版本。
<!DOCTYPE html>
<html lang="en">
<!-- ... -->
<body>
<header>
<h1 lang="en">这里是置顶大标题</h1>
<h1 lang="es">Aquí está el título principal</h1>
<!-- 其他语言版本 -->
</header>
<!-- ... -->
</body>
</html>通过上述方法,你可以创建一个既美观又实用的置顶大标题,它不仅能够吸引用户的注意力,还能提升整体的用户体验,记得在设计时考虑到不同用户的需求和偏好,以及确保你的设计在各种设备和浏览器上都能正常显示。



还没有评论,来说两句吧...